The Cultural Phenomenon of Minecraft
Minecraft has become a cultural phenomenon, with players from all over the world coming together to build, explore, and survive in its vast virtual world. The game’s creative freedom and accessibility have made it a favorite among gamers of all ages, from children to adults. With over 200 million registered players across the globe, Minecraft has become a significant contributor to the gaming industry’s growth and economic impact.
